package redis
import (
"context"
"time"
"github.com/bantublockchain/push-notification-service/internal/queue"
"github.com/gomodule/redigo/redis"
"gitlab.com/pennersr/redq"
)
type redisQueueFactory struct {
pool *redis.Pool
}
type redisQueue struct {
q *redq.RedQueue
}
// NewQueueFactory ...
func NewQueueFactory(url, pwd string) queue.QueueFactory {
qf := &redisQueueFactory{
pool: &redis.Pool{
MaxIdle: 3,
IdleTimeout: 240 * time.Second,
Dial: func() (redis.Conn, error) {
return redis.DialURL(url, redis.DialPassword(pwd))
},
},
}
return qf
}
func (rq redisQueue) Queue(msg []byte) (err error) {
return rq.q.Queue(msg)
}
func (rq redisQueue) Get(ctx context.Context) (qm queue.QueuedMessage, err error) {
qm, err = rq.q.Get(ctx)
return
}
func (rq redisQueue) Remove(qm queue.QueuedMessage) (err error) {
return rq.q.Remove(qm.(redq.QueuedMessage))
}
func (rq redisQueue) Requeue(qm queue.QueuedMessage) (err error) {
return rq.q.Requeue(qm.(redq.QueuedMessage))
}
func (rq redisQueue) Shutdown() (err error) {
return rq.q.Close()
}
func (rqf *redisQueueFactory) NewQueue(id string) (q queue.Queue, err error) {
waitingList := ListName(id)
rq, err := redq.NewQueue(rqf.pool, waitingList)
if err != nil {
return
}
q = redisQueue{q: rq}
return
}
// ListName returns the Redis list name used for queueing.
func ListName(serviceID string) string {
return "shove:" + serviceID
}
